On February 4th 2009, President Barack Obama signed bill H.R. 2, which expands health insurance to 4 million children who were previously uninsured. Bill H.R. 2 expands off the current health program SCHIP (State Children’s Health Insurance Program), which is a government program that provides states with funds to insure low-income families with children. In the video Obama explains that by expanding SCHIP the United States is fulfilling its responsibility to American children. Obama also shared the personal story of Gregory Seacrest. Seacrest was laid off of his job because of the struggling economy, and he was faced with the fear of his children losing their health insurance.

Bill H.R. 2 is the first step of health care reform taken in the Obama administration. The first thing Obama said in his speech before signing the bill was: “this is good.” Obama goes on to say that the extended coverage to 4.1 uninsured children is a “down-payment” on his promise for major health care reform.
